Gorilla kills tufted monkey in Pairi Daiza in front of visitors: “Rare and sad, but perfectly normal in the animal world”

A gorilla killed a small monkey in front of visitors at Pairi Daiza animal park last Saturday. Victim Fito, a crested mangabey, was teasing the silverback Nasibu. Fito had been teasing gorillas for years, because in Pairi Daiza they share the same biotope. But Nasibu was new to the zoo and was shocked and bitten. After international consultations, it was decided not to separate the two monkey species.
